When a task requires so much hard work, it's natural to think of skipping it. But we know, and you know, that it's not possible. Still, let's remind you once again about the importance of post-event recaps and why summarization matters in the first place:
Capturing Highlights: Summarization recaps discussions, insights, and decisions for internal and external audiences. Those who didn't make it to the event can also know what it was all about.
Engagement Continuity: Post-event content helps keep attendees connected. One-time participants become long-term community members when they continue to engage with the event long after it's over.
Brand Visibility: Post-event video summaries or content summaries can be easily used for newsletters, social media, and marketing. Long event recordings don't help there.
